The Thomas family who own the Greystone, Muddy Water and Thistle Ridge labels in the Waipara Valley are finding great success with all of their brands, putting them among the leading producers in the district. The 2012 wines from a cooler and what is regarded as a relatively challenging vintage have captured many top awards, and now come the 2013s, deemed an outstanding year. No doubt, expectations will be high! I feel winemaker Dom Maxwell has been in his stride over the last couple of years, and even better things are in the works. Here, I review a selection of 2013 wines from the Thomas family. The aromatic wines show a greater degree of elegance and finesse, along with the increasing incorporation of minerally complexities in nominated labels for diversity in the ranges of wines under the different brands.
